Disability Assistance Service (DAS) Card allows you (and up to 5 Guests) to obtain a return time to an attraction based on the posted wait time. You can request a Disability Assistance Service (DAS) Card at any theme park Guest Relations Lobby. No need to bring a doctor's note. Just be ready to discuss with the Cast Member your specific needs so that they can best assist you. If a DAS Card is assigned, the Cast Member will collect some basic information such as your name, your party size, length of stay, as well as take your photo for the card. Your DAS Card will be printed immediately, and you will be on your way in no time!
To use the DAS card, speak to the Cast Member at the desired attraction's FastPass entrance. They will write a return time (usually about 10 minutes less than the posted wait time) on your card. Once it's time, head back to that same FastPass entrance where a Cast Member will check your DAS card and provide you instructions for boarding the attraction. After you finish that attraction, you can obtain another return time for a different attraction.
